Question for the gallery: My company has until recently been documenting state changed -within- our visual design example documents. That is, we incorporate explanations of the various states of widgets and interface points in the same document that contains our wireframes/mockups.
I was wondering if any of my esteemed colleagues here do this a different and potentially better way? We've tossed around the idea of having an external text document that lists each page, each field, and each state for each field. Possibly even an excel file etc. Any opinions? Better yet, any good online examples of how others do this?
